After a long and horrible drive from Florida in tropical storm Nestor all the way through to Tennessee and in bad traffic we were more than happy to stop at Econo Lodge for the night. The woman at check in was friendly and helpful and sympathetic to our needs. We selected a king bed on the second level which was a great choice. The room was clean and comfy. Nice clean white towels with sample sized soaps and shampoo/conditioner. Nice clean white bed linen. Bed was quite firm but we liked it, slept well. Wish there had been a blanket though. Had a chill from our journey in the storm. There was a clean good hotel-sized fridge with a small freezer in the room, some drawer space if you don’t like living out of a suitcase, a place to hang your clothing with several hangers, an iron and full sized ironing board if needed and a small coffee maker and coffee but no fixings (but I think you could obtain them from the office). Carpet in room was like new. A/C looked new too, worked well. Loads of lighting. A good sized tv provided as well but didn’t use. When I went to use the bathroom in the night the door handle fell off which I thought was kind of funny. Hoped the guests below didn’t hear it fall. Needs fixing, forgot to tell check-in desk. The room had a stale musty odour but dissipated once the a/c and fan was turned on. Overall a great place to stop for the night and a light breakfast is available if you want it but we were anxious to get on our way for the long trek home so didn’t take advantage of it. Hotel is convenient to the I-75. We had a nice peaceful and comfortable rest here and it was reasonably priced. Thank you Econo Lodge Cleveland, TN.
